Manchester City and Arsenal battled out a hard-fought 2-2 draw at the weekend, leaving the Premier League title race pretty much unchanged. But Eddie explains why he loved a throwback to old-fashioned football where rivals hated each other and Erling Haaland telling Mikel Arteta and his Arsenal side to stay humble. Arsenal fans are quick to complain, but maybe they need to be a little bit more objective about a match that was poorly officiated for both sides.

But first, reaction to Week 3 of the 2024 NFL season and is it time to call it season over for the Dallas Cowboys and Cincinnati Bengals? Are the Minnesota Vikings really good and when is it time to start worrying about the San Francisco 49ers? Plus Reggie Bush's lawsuit against the NCAA and USC and the endless coverage of the P Diddy saga.
